Overview:
Designed for motor drive systems in heavy-duty construction machinery (e.g., excavators, cranes), DC reactors are installed in series with the DC bus to suppress voltage spikes and high-frequency harmonics. They protect IGBT modules, enhance motor efficiency, and are engineered to withstand extreme outdoor conditions such as high vibration, dust, and humidity.
Feature 1: High-Load Dynamic Response and Low-Loss Design Utilizing high-saturation flux density iron-silicon-aluminum (Fe-Si-Al) cores and copper foil windings, these reactors support instantaneous overload currents up to 200% (for 10 seconds) with eddy current losses below 8%. A rapid dynamic response time of <2ms ensures stable operation during heavy-load start/stop cycles.
Feature 2: Fully Sealed, Vibration-Resistant, and Weatherproof The IP67-rated enclosure with silicone potting process withstands 20Grms vibrations (ISO 10816 standard) and operates reliably across a temperature range of -40°C to 105°C. Its dustproof and waterproof design is tailored for harsh environments like mines, ports, and construction sites.
